92TealSupra;1562886 said:
? I check for power with the key in the on position, no 12v to it,.

this is normal, the 7m comp does not signal the relay until cranking.

92TealSupra;1562886 said:
BUT when i hooked up a 12"Vs battery to the other side that comes from the car the relay in the engine bay was whining and makign noise

not sure what your trying to test here
does the pump run when you give it power and ground?
also Dr. Tweak brought it to my attention that my soarer ecu does not signal the fuel pump relay the way the 7m comp does. but how could you have done so many swaps and not know this?

If this still has the diagnostic box on the car, then just jump Fp and B+. Turn the key to just before start. You should hear the pump whining away. I had to do this also when I did my pump swap up to a 255. I had no pressure until I cracked a certain line in the back and then out of nowhere there was a ton a fuel coming out.
